CALLS TO REVIVE KONKANI MARK "WORLD GOA DAY" IN QATAR
The Goan Overseas Association (GOA), Qatar has
formally launched a Konkani Language Course to the
their community on WORLD GOA DAY 2003 by Mr. M.C.
Naithani, Counsellor at the Indian Embassy who was the
Chief Guest at a function held on 20th August 2003 at
the Doha Palace Hotel at 8.30 p.m. followed by a
Konkani Song "MAI BHAS KONKANI" (Mother Tongue
Konkani) sung by Mr. Wellington Coutinho and music
provided by Albert and Martin Mascarenhas. The World
Goa Day function was attended by a large number of
konkani speaking community members.
The President of Goan Overseas Association, Qatar Mr.
Simon D'Silva has extended a warm welcome and revealed
that he is very happy to see a large gathering and
support for the Konkani and the association on this
auspicious day of World Goa Day. In his welcome note,
he said today is the 12th Anniversary of the Konkani
Language being included in the 8th schedule of the
Indian Constitution when in 1992, the two houses of
the Indian Parliament unanimously voted and approved
an amendment, thus according the national status. The
GOA, Qatar has done a lot of work in Qatar for their
community which have been always successful with your
continuos support.

The Chief Guest of the occasion, Mr. M. C. Naithani,
Counsellor at the Indian Embassy thanked G.O.A., for
giving him the privilege today. He said, as far as my
knowledge goes Konkani is not only one of the oldest
language but an ancient language. As far as I know, it
was one of the older language than many others. It
went from Goa to South to Kerala, East to Bengal and
to Maharashtra and then to Madhya Pradesh, but they
could not give back to Goa. The World Goa Day, theme
today is "Giving Back to Goa" and I think this is the
right time to give Konkani back to it's place of
origin. The first book was written in Christianity.
Bible was printed in Konkani in the year 1808 and
still 500 copies are there in the museums, etc. There
is a long history of Konkani and konkani people
themselves have let it down and did not give it back
to their language and today is the right time to give
to their language. He also said, besides Sanskrit
Konkani is the only language that is written in 5
different scripts. It has been written in Devnagri,
Roman, Arabic, Kannada and Malayalam. It is such a
huge language that can be written in any scripts, but
only in 1992 it made the official language of GOA. He
appealed to the Goans to give back what they have
achieved. Language is the basis of all the development
and culture, other things will develop simultaneously,
please Give Back to Goa, Mr. Naithani concluded.

Mr. Rui Fernandes, a social worker and a Konkani lover
said during the World Goa Day function that there are
many languages in India. All these languages have come
from four Mother languages; Sanskrit, Ardha Magadhi,
Pali and Prakrit. Konkani is derived from Prakrit. It
was written in devnagri before the Portuguese, and
after the Portuguese came Roman Script was written. It
is a high time for us to preserve our language
Konkani which has kept by our older generations. It
should be our duty and responsibility to keep and
maintain our language alive. In many languages we say
Thank you but Konkani is the only language we say "Dev
Borem Korum" Dev means God, Dev Borem Korum means
Thank you.
The Guest of Honour, Mr. Walter Dias, Acting Area
Manager at Gulf Air and a prominent Goan, said GOA DAY
was first established in Kuwait by the Goan Welfare
Society in the year 1990 that is why we are all
gathered here in this evening. GOA DAY is all about
unity, friendship and togetherness. Today is the 12th
Anniversary and the Goan Overseas Association, Qatar
has given us a good opportunity to understand and
appreciate Goan heritage and the konkani language.
GOA, Qatar has taken a step further by introducing a
Konkani Language course for our children and elders
alike, I am personally of the expat stock of whose
konkani is poor. What a wonderful opportunity now to
learn our mother tongue in a distant land. Today
Konkani represents 0.5% of the Indian Population. The
Konkani was the first to recognize the need of
education. 40% of educational institutes in India were
started by Konkans, managed by Konkans and over 100
years old. The First Book in any Asian Language was in
Konkani written in the year 1622. The name of the Book
is Doctrine Christine means Doctor of Christ. In 1640
another book "Arthe Da Lingoa Canarim" (Art of the
Language of Canara), first grammar book written for
any Indian Languages. The first konkani newspaper was
printed in 1886 "O Konkani" and the oldest existing
printing paper today is "RAKHNNO" which was started in
1938. In 1976, the konkani was officially recognized
as an Independent Language by the Sahitya Academy and
in 1987 was made official language of Goa, and only in
1992 it was included in the 8th schedule of Indian
Constitution. Goans as we all know are an ethnic group
that are spread all over the world with a sentimental
blood line that connects us together with Goa. It is
no easy mission to bring Goans together without
creating social and psychological islands, but to
those who endeavor in this noble objective task people
like Simon, John and the Committee members of GOA, it
should not be a question of considering merit but a
matter of extending support without prejudice. I would
like to offer on behalf of the larger community
gathered over here this evening our ongoing best
wishes and prayful good intentions to promote konkani
as a bond that links all Goans all over the world,
said Walter Dias in his speech.

Prior to the vote of thanks Mr. John De Sa reminded
that lot of goans in Goa and world-wide have worked
hard for the Mother tongue Konkani. During the Konkani
agitation in 1986, seven brothers have died and became
Martyrs. They are Alfred Fernandes, Cajie Dias, Inacio
Gonsalves, John Fernandes, Joaquim Pereira and Mathew
Gracias all from Agassaim, Goa and after some days
Floriano Vaz died from Borda, Margao. Goans have died
for Konkani, he questioned, what we have done and can
be done for Konkani? Today GOA has launched this
course in Qatar, we appreciate you send your children
and also speak to them in Konkani to keep the language
and culture alive. To my knowledge the first printing
press of konkani is in Panjim, Goa. Today we lack to
teach our children in Konkani saying they will not
excel academically. It has been scientifically proven
and scientific research has been done that a child can
study one or more languages. These languages will be
remembered by the child if taught before the age of
eleven. There are many goan organizations in the
countries where goans are living world-wide, however
such organizations have done little to promote
Konkani. He further called upon all the goans
world-wide to set up a society in the name of Shenoi
Goembab, a well known poet, writter and "Konkan of the
Milenium" award winner. The sole objective of this
society shall be to promote Konkani in those countries
where goan expats resides. This society shall be
similar to Dante Alighiri and Goethe Societies which
promotes Italian and German languages respectively in
foreign countries. Later Mr. De Sa profusely thanked
all those who have supported GOA continuosly and to
make World Goa Day a grand success. Mr. Camillo
Fernandes compered the event.
